您现在所在的是:

PLC论坛

回帖:13个,阅读:1154 [上一页] [1] [2] [下一页]
* 帖子主题:

plc如何控制模拟量

984
673285305
文章数:50
年度积分:50
历史总积分:984
注册时间:2012/9/24
发站内信
发表于:2013/10/15 11:39:42
#0楼
 对模拟量输入的信号,PLC如何利用模拟输入信号编辑程序,跟普通数字量输入信号编写有何区别?
38847
fumz78 版主
文章数:17154
年度积分:78
历史总积分:38847
注册时间:2006/10/8
发站内信
2018论坛优秀版主
2017春节活动(二)
2016论坛优秀版主
2016国庆活动(二)
2015论坛优秀版主
2014论坛优秀版主
晒晒工控小礼品
2012论坛优秀版主
2011论坛贡献奖
2010年论坛优秀版主
08年最佳博客奖
发表于:2013/10/15 11:56:07
#1楼
模拟量可以经过转换成对应大小的数值到PLC内。根据数值大小算出模拟量的大小是多少。
三菱 PLC、触摸屏、伺服电机、变频器、数控系统
   深圳       fumz78@163.com
2894
991808412
文章数:864
年度积分:50
历史总积分:2894
注册时间:2012/2/22
发站内信
发表于:2013/10/15 13:04:27
#2楼
模拟量在一个范围内是连续的!

数字量只有两种状态!0或者1
984
673285305
文章数:50
年度积分:50
历史总积分:984
注册时间:2012/9/24
发站内信
发表于:2013/10/15 14:47:48
#3楼
回复 #2楼 991808412
这个我知道,比如温度传感器的模拟信号给PLC作输入信号,温度到达设置值时输出一个信号,这个模拟输入信号怎么确定在程序中是接通或者断开
86088
ZCMY 版主
文章数:47536
年度积分:607
历史总积分:86088
注册时间:2004/3/16
发站内信
2018论坛贡献奖
2018春节活动(三)
2017论坛优秀版主
2017国庆活动(三)
2016论坛优秀版主
2015论坛优秀版主
2014论坛优秀版主
2014相约国庆
2013论坛优秀版主
2012论坛优秀版主
2011论坛贡献奖
2010年论坛优秀版主
发表于:2013/10/15 17:55:39
#4楼
呵呵;不同的PLC对于模拟量的编写都不一样的;
984
673285305
文章数:50
年度积分:50
历史总积分:984
注册时间:2012/9/24
发站内信
发表于:2013/10/16 7:50:19
#5楼
回复 #4楼 ZCMY
 你可以就一种PLC举个例子么
2894
991808412
文章数:864
年度积分:50
历史总积分:2894
注册时间:2012/2/22
发站内信
发表于:2013/10/16 12:37:41
#6楼
通过比较指令!比如等于或者大于小于啥的

具体就是把模拟量的数值经过AD转换传到PLC中,将其存在数据寄存器中,然后将这个寄存器与数值进行比较,输出相应的信号即可!
[此贴子已经被作者于2013/10/16 12:38:28编辑过]
3249
ye_w 版主
文章数:849
年度积分:50
历史总积分:3249
注册时间:2003/12/13
发站内信
发表于:2013/10/16 13:27:07
#7楼
有关模拟量可能稍微复杂,不同品牌的PLC对于模拟量是读取是不一样的。

最简单的就是模拟量输入通道有对应的地址,无需额外设置或通过指令来读取。

比如西门子S7-200,第一个模拟量输入通道对应的地址是AIW0,通常读取可以直接访问这个地址。最常见如下:
LD     SM0.0                     //sm0.0是常ON标志位
MOVW   AIW0, VW0                 //将模拟量输入第一个通道移动到VW0.




至于你需要采集的温度信号,根据情况断开或接通,只需要比较即可(当然,模拟量还有滤波或控制的回差处理不在这里说明)

LDW>=  VW0, 500            //当采集的值大于500时
=      Q0.0                // Q0.0输出
-------------------------------------------------------------------------------------------------------------
***想交流ABB品牌AC31 90系列和AC 500系列 PLC,请加群1*9*8*4*1*2*7*2*9***
-------------------------------------------------------------------------------------------------------------
984
673285305
文章数:50
年度积分:50
历史总积分:984
注册时间:2012/9/24
发站内信
发表于:2013/10/17 9:21:49
#8楼
回复 #7楼 ye_w
模拟量对应的地址还有哪些,压铸机的模拟输入信号有好几路,使用的是西门子PLC,还需要AD转换模块把模拟数值转换为数值数值么?需要把监测的温度曲线变化,显示到触摸屏上,如何实现?请各位同仁指导.
210
2310829636
文章数:97
年度积分:-10
历史总积分:210
注册时间:2012/11/13
发站内信
发表于:2013/10/17 10:19:18
#9楼
表情

关于我们 | 联系我们 | 广告服务 | 本站动态 | 友情链接 | 法律声明 | 非法和不良信息举报

工控网客服热线:0755-86369299
版权所有 工控网 Copyright©2025 Gkong.com, All Rights Reserved

78.0005